Start at the back - wheels should be parallel (or perhaps 1/16" toe IN) and dead upright, or very slight (0.5 degree) negative camber. Also check each rear wheel is running true to the centre-line of the car. At the front - 1/8" toe OUT and around 1 degree negative camber is good.
